This is what Scout wrote about him: "Hayes is a kid who went from not starting and playing very limited minutes as a junior in high school to being a priority recruit for schools all over the Midwest as well as the University of Texas. In fact, according to his high school coach, Hayes has never started a game at any level in his program."

I coached against this young man and Moe last year. It is true that he has blown up based on his "high end" athleticism. The thing that people probably don't realize is that Moeller plays upper classmen alot due to their deliberate offense. Jaxson's strengths are his mobility and athleticism which are not emphasized as much. That being said what has coaches drooling is the fact that Hayes' doctor is predicting that he will grow to be 7'2 with unbelievable athleticism.
